An American woman and her family have been released after spending five years in captivity in Afghanistan by the Taliban-affiliated Haqqani network. Caitlan Coleman, 31, her Canadian husband, Josh Boyle, 34, and their three kids were freed after an operation involving Pakistani forces, officials announced Thursday. The military said. The pair was taken in October 2012 while backpacking in the Wardak Province of Afghanistan.
